Tips for Displaying and Storing Hot Wheels Collectibles

When displaying and storing your Hot Wheels collectibles, you'll want to consider a few tips to keep them safe and showcase them effectively. Here are some displaying techniques and organizing methods to help you make the most of your collection:

  • Use display cases: Clear acrylic display cases are a great way to protect your Hot Wheels while still allowing you to admire them. Look for cases with adjustable shelves or compartments to accommodate different sizes and styles of cars.
  • Create themed displays: Organize your collection by themes, such as by car model, color, or era. This not only makes it visually appealing but also allows you to easily find and showcase specific cars.
  • Rotate your display: Keep your collection fresh by periodically rotating the cars you have on display. This not only prevents excessive exposure to sunlight but also allows you to showcase different cars and keep your display interesting.

Rare and Valuable Hot Wheels Collectibles

Now let's delve into the realm of rare and valuable Hot Wheels collectibles, where you can discover hidden treasures and potentially increase the worth of your collection. The hot wheels collectibles market is constantly evolving, with new trends and valuable pieces emerging all the time. To help you navigate this exciting world, it's crucial to stay updated on the latest market trends. Keep an eye out for limited edition releases, special collaborations, and rare variations, as these tend to be highly sought after by collectors. However, it's important to be cautious and knowledgeable when purchasing rare Hot Wheels. With the rise in popularity, fake collectibles have also become prevalent. To avoid being scammed, educate yourself on the telltale signs of counterfeit items, such as poor quality construction, misspelled logos, and inconsistent packaging. By staying informed and vigilant, you can ensure that your collection is filled with authentic and valuable Hot Wheels treasures.

Valuable Hot Wheels Collectibles Estimated Value Rarity
1969 Pink Rear-Loading Beach Bomb $150,000 Extremely Rare
1971 Purple Olds 442 $2,500 Rare
1995 Treasure Hunt Series '67 Camaro $800 Limited Edition
2008 Mystery Car Volkswagen T1 Drag Bus $1,000 Limited Edition
2011 Super Treasure Hunt '71 Maverick Grabber $500 Rare Variation

What Is the Average Cost of a Hot Wheels Collectible Car?

Looking to add some hot wheels collectibles to your collection? The average cost of a hot wheels collectible car can vary depending on the rarity and condition, but popular models typically range from $10 to $50.

How Can I Determine the Authenticity of a Hot Wheels Collectible Car?

To determine the authenticity of a Hot Wheels collectible car, you should examine its packaging, look for any inconsistencies in the design or logos, and compare it to known authentic models. Be vigilant in identifying counterfeit Hot Wheels cars.
